When It Comes to Growing Disciples at Home, Take Your Cues from the Master

In the whirlwind of modern parenting, it's easy to lose sight of what our priorities should be. But at the end of the day, your primary job is to nurture an authentic faith in your kids.

Addressing the unsettling trend of young adults abandoning their faith soon after leaving home, author and speaker Barrett Johnson offers a clear blueprint grounded in the model of Jesus and His twelve disciples. He advocates for intentional discipleship within the family unit while exploring such pivotal questions as "What did Jesus do to empower ordinary individuals to transform the world?" and "How can I learn from Jesus' example and put it into practice with my children?"

This book guides you through a practical, step-by-step approach, inviting you to embrace Jesus' proven principles to foster a vibrant, enduring faith in the next generation.
